Latest Patents

Dahao Wang holds a patent for an "Optimization method for bending rebound quantity of aluminum roll forming." This method includes several steps: analyzing the aluminum roll forming process, determining decision variables related to aluminum rebound quantity and thickness reduction, constructing an optimization model based on a multi-objective optimization algorithm, and proposing a corresponding algorithm to enhance the bending rebound quantity and thickness reduction. The method effectively solves the problem of large bending rebound quantity in roll forming technology, improving the accuracy of the roll forming process and enhancing production efficiency and flexibility.
